SQL Server 启动失败可能是由多种原因引起的,包括但不限于以下几种:
1. 服务未启动:首先检查 SQL Server 服务是否已经启动。可以通过 Windows 服务管理器检查。
2. 配置问题:检查 SQL Server 的配置文件,如 `sqlserver.conf`,确保没有配置错误。
3. 数据库文件损坏:如果数据库文件损坏,SQL Server 可能无法启动。尝试使用 SQL Server Management Studio 检查数据库文件。
4. 系统资源不足:确保系统有足够的资源(如内存、CPU)来启动 SQL Server。
5. 驱动程序问题:确保安装了正确的 SQL Server 驱动程序。
6. 权限问题:确保 SQL Server 服务帐户具有足够的权限来启动服务。
7. 病毒或恶意软件:病毒或恶意软件可能会干扰 SQL Server 的启动。
8. 硬件问题:如硬盘故障、内存故障等硬件问题也可能导致 SQL Server 启动失败。
9. 更新或补丁问题:某些更新或补丁可能与 SQL Server 不兼容,导致启动失败。
解决方法可能包括:
重启计算机。
使用 SQL Server 配置管理器检查服务状态。
使用 SQL Server Management Studio 检查数据库文件。
检查系统资源。
检查驱动程序。
检查权限。
使用防病毒软件扫描系统。
检查硬件。
撤销最近的更新或补丁。
如果以上方法无法解决问题,建议联系专业的技术支持人员或微软的支持团队。亲爱的电脑用户们,你们是不是也遇到过这种情况:SQL Server服务突然罢工,启动不了了?别急,今天就来跟你们聊聊这个让人头疼的小问题,让我们一起揭开它的神秘面纱!
一、问题来了,SQL Server怎么启动不了?

这问题可真让人头疼。有时候,你辛辛苦苦地打开电脑,准备大干一场,却发现SQL Server服务怎么也启动不了。这可怎么办呢?别急,让我们一步步来分析。
1. 检查服务状态

首先,你得打开“服务”管理器,看看SQL Server服务是不是真的启动不了。如果服务状态显示为“停止”,那可就麻烦了。这时候,你得想办法让它重新启动。
2. 查看错误日志

如果服务状态显示为“停止”,那你就得查看错误日志了。错误日志里通常会记录一些启动失败的原因,比如配置错误、权限问题、数据库损坏等等。找到问题所在,才能对症下药。
3. 检查服务配置
有时候,SQL Server服务启动不了,是因为服务配置出了问题。你可以尝试修改服务配置,比如修改服务启动类型、服务账户等等。
4. 检查数据库文件
数据库文件损坏或不一致,也会导致SQL Server服务启动不了。你可以尝试修复数据库文件,或者重新创建数据库。
5. 重置master数据库
如果以上方法都不行,你可以尝试重置master数据库。重置master数据库后,SQL Server服务应该能够正常启动。
二、解决方法大揭秘
解决了问题,心情是不是好多了?下面,我就来给大家揭秘一些解决SQL Server服务启动不了的方法。
1. 检查SQL Server错误日志
首先,你得打开SQL Server错误日志,看看里面有没有什么线索。错误日志通常位于SQL Server安装目录下的“Error Logs”文件夹里。
2. 检查服务配置
如果错误日志里显示服务配置错误,那你得检查一下服务配置。你可以通过SQL Server配置管理器来修改服务配置。
3. 检查数据库文件完整性
如果错误日志里显示数据库文件损坏或不一致,那你得检查一下数据库文件完整性。你可以使用SQL Server提供的数据库文件修复工具来修复数据库文件。
4. 重置master数据库
如果以上方法都不行,你可以尝试重置master数据库。你可以使用以下命令来重置master数据库:
RESTORE DATABASE master FROM DISK = 'C:\path\to\master.bak' WITH NORECOVERY
5. 重建系统数据库
如果重置master数据库也不行,你可以尝试重建系统数据库。你可以使用以下命令来重建系统数据库:
RESTORE DATABASE master FROM DISK = 'C:\path\to\master.bak' WITH NORECOVERY, NOUNLOAD, REPLACE
三、预防措施,远离烦恼
解决了问题,还得预防问题再次发生。以下是一些预防措施,帮助你远离SQL Server服务启动不了的烦恼。
1. 定期备份数据库
定期备份数据库,可以防止数据库文件损坏或不一致。
2. 检查服务配置
定期检查服务配置,确保服务配置正确。
3. 检查系统日志
定期检查系统日志,及时发现并解决问题。
4. 更新SQL Server
及时更新SQL Server,修复已知漏洞。
亲爱的电脑用户们,今天我们就聊到这里。希望这篇文章能帮助你们解决SQL Server服务启动不了的问题。如果你们还有其他问题,欢迎在评论区留言哦!